SCAPHOPODA
(Tusk shells)

 

 

bullet gif Scaphopoda are marine molluscs distinguished by openly curved tubular shells open at both ends, resembling an elephant's tusk (thus the name) or tooth shells

bullet gif They are mostly small and live in the bottom sediment.

bullet gif Around 350 known species.
